Default Sbe LS1 fbody record attempt Build in progress come on in

Got ahold of 3 broken ls1s and built me 1 good shortblock today. Honed it and did new bearings . Going to do boost or nitrous or both . And see how far itll go .

I have some stock 706 heads for it with pac 1219s.

And of course going to run a @Summitracing cam . Just not sure which can yet we have been talking .







.0015 on rods

.0010 on mains
